Squash Stars workshop
Nov
07
2025 Past Event
Squash Stars workshop
Darwin Squash Centre
3:30 PM – 5:00 PM
This session will explore how squash can be used to develop movement skills, social awareness and a positive connection to physical activity. No squash courts, no problem.  The Squash Stars Primary School resource has been designed to support teachers to provide a fun and safe introduction to the game of Squash through a variety of modified games that can easily be adapted to most schools. The session will share practical teaching strategies that use a game-based approach to support personal and social capabilities. Participants will learn how to create inclusive and engaging learning environments that respond to the needs of all students. The session will also highlight the role of sport in building connections with families and the broader school community, with a focus on squash as a sport that supports participation across all ages and abilities.

Teaching It Like It Is - PRIMARY
Aug
22
2024 Past Event
Teaching It Like It Is - PRIMARY
Palmerston City
22-08-2024 8:00 AM – 23-08-2024 4:00 PM
The Primary course (covering Years 3-6) will help you develop the skills and confidence needed to teach relationships and sexual health education to primary years. This 2-day course, facilitated by experienced educators, empowers participants to develop skills and strategies to deliver a comprehensive relationships and sexual health curriculum program for students in primary years. Course Outline The course covers a range of resources and curriculum outlines, all mapped to the Australian Curriculum and Keeping Safe: Child Protection Curriculum. In this course, participants will: Explore topics and issues to cover in a comprehensive relationships and sexual health program for primary students Identify up-to-date sexual health information and statistics Engage with practical learning activities and teaching methods Develop facilitation skills and strategies for discussing sensitive issues Receive SHINE SA curriculum resource booklets and associated PowerPoints.
